Why Learning Bengali Speaking is Important
Bengali, or Bangla, is the seventh most spoken language in the world, with over 230 million native speakers primarily in Bangladesh and the Indian state of West Bengal. It is not only a language but a gateway to understanding a vibrant culture, rich history, and diverse traditions.
Cultural and Economic Significance
– Cultural Richness: Bengali literature, music, and cinema have a significant global presence. Learning Bengali speaking allows you to appreciate the works of Nobel laureate Rabindranath Tagore and other literary giants in their original language.
– Economic Opportunities: Bangladesh’s growing economy and the large Bengali-speaking diaspora worldwide create numerous business and employment opportunities for those fluent in the language.
– Social Connectivity: Speaking Bengali enhances your ability to communicate with millions of people, fostering friendships and professional relationships.
Challenges in Learning Bengali Speaking
While Bengali is rewarding to learn, it poses some challenges for new learners, especially those unfamiliar with its script and phonetics.
Complex Script and Pronunciation
– Bengali uses its own script, which is distinct from Latin alphabets, requiring learners to familiarize themselves with new characters.
– Pronunciation involves subtle nuances, including retroflex sounds and nasalization, which can be difficult for beginners.
Grammar and Sentence Structure
– The language has unique grammatical rules, including verb conjugations and honorifics, that differ from many Western languages.
– Sentence structure follows a Subject-Object-Verb order, which may require adjustment for learners accustomed to Subject-Verb-Object patterns.
